We are thrilled to announce the opening of the *13th annual AIMMS/MOPTA
Optimization Modeling Competition*.
The competition is organized by the conference organizers of MOPTA and
AIMMS. The first phase's submission deadline is *May 21, 2021, 23:59
Eastern Time. *Finalists are expected to attend and present their results
at the *2021 MOPTA Conference *to be held on *August 2-4, 2021, at Lehigh
University, Bethlehem, PA, USA*.


*This years' challenge:*
The goal of the competition this year is to solve a Home Service
Assignment, Routing, and Appointment Scheduling (H-SARA) problem under
three key random factors: service duration, travel time, and customer
cancellation.

*Eligibility:*
Information on eligibility, registration, submission, and competition
format are posted on the competition webpage
<https://coral.ise.lehigh.edu/~mopta/competition>. *Teams of at most three
students can participate and should list a faculty advisor*. The team
leader must be a graduate student, though the other team members can be
advanced undergraduate students. *Each team member must be registered as a
full-time student at a recognized educational institution during the Spring
term of the 2020-2021 Academic Year*. Students with any background are
eligible. *Collaboration between students from different departments is
strongly encouraged*.  We ask teams to register as soon as they start
working on the problem.

Each finalist team will receive free registration for the conference for up
to two team members. In addition, a $600 cash prize will be awarded to the
team that wins the overall competition.
As the conference is international, so is the competition. Teams from all
over the world can participate, as long as at least one team member can
come to the conference, should the team make it to the final round. The
official language of the competition is English.
